Output 86f14a65bcaf12ff6095d85769ba9dc88a5d605582eb499e3ba1539f06fc9a0c:7

value
996257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92b29f1978dc65254039d98d91de2c97c3b4646c OP_EQUAL
address
3F4gZPXRVEZf6TXWV5sppeSwoqihQpZJGg
transaction
86f14a65bcaf12ff6095d85769ba9dc88a5d605582eb499e3ba1539f06fc9a0c
confirmations
298507
spent
true